Pricing nature: carbon and biodiversity credits explained

Carbon and biodiversity credits are often discussed together as tools for pricing nature.
This can give the impression that they perform a similar role in investment strategies. In practice, they price fundamentally different things, behave differently in markets and should be treated accordingly by investors.

In this Market Musings paper, we explore the distinctions between carbon and biodiversity credits and explain what they mean for investment committees today.
